VTI1A cDNA ORF clone, Ornithorhynchus anatinus(platypus)

The following VTI1A gene cDNA ORF clone sequences were retrieved from the NCBI Reference Sequence Database (RefSeq). These sequences represent the protein coding region of the VTI1A cDNA ORF which is encoded by the open reading frame (ORF) sequence.
